Output 618dec98e7bfb80bdd979d08d3e2b9640e9574a80236eae3823bb18e22fcfaa0:0

value
82500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c8a21c8f57d4c7c17cd3840b145c89b220831b2 OP_EQUAL
address
3A8KZmc6CXzbNo5dLE2rAihGTypPD94aWf
transaction
618dec98e7bfb80bdd979d08d3e2b9640e9574a80236eae3823bb18e22fcfaa0
confirmations
238952
spent
true